Output caf981c043c6cc01977a0200ca0fda1af593542a95a8f266c89a6988d49fba5e:0

value
1478992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af6ea91e24188d21d3dbe7539e875aa08033689 OP_EQUAL
address
3EMny4UvsZdRkux5gjnseAotriXQfAsXKD
transaction
caf981c043c6cc01977a0200ca0fda1af593542a95a8f266c89a6988d49fba5e
confirmations
94307
spent
true